Y hemos hablado sobre Git varias veces (aquí, aquí o aquí) y cada día son más los proyectos que apuestan por este servidor de control de versiones distribuido.
En Six Revisions han publicado una entrada dónde recogen 10 recursos muy útiles para aquellos que quieran iniciarse y conocer esta magnífica plataforma.
- Pro Git – Aquí nos encontramos con libro online escrito por Scott Chacon, desarrollador en GitHub
- Git Immersion – Tutorial paso a paso sobre lo básico de Git
- Git Community Book – Podríamos decir que este es el libro “oficial” de Git, escrito por la comunidad
- Git From the Bottom Up – A éste ya le dedicamos una entrada aquí
- Git Magic – Otro buen tutorial que además tiene versión en español
- Git by Example – Este es un tutorial de “manos a la obra”
- Easy Version Control with Git – Además de informarnos sobre Git, también tiene una sección dónde nos adentra a través de GitHub
- Git in Action – En este caso lo que tenemos es un vídeo tutorial de algo menos de 18 minutos con demostraciones y ejemplos prácticos
- Intro to Git for Web Designers – Git no es sólo para programadores, sino también para diseñadores web
- A Visual Git Reference – Nada como una guía visual para captar los conceptos más rápido
En la entrada original, al final recogen muchos más enlaces a recursos relacionados con Git, así que no dejes de visitarla, podrías encontrar lo que buscas.
Entradas relacionadas:
Programación junio 17th 2011

















junio 17th, 2011 at 11:11
Buenas CyberHades,
Una pregunta, partiendo de la base que no se mucho (nada) de Git, tiene alguna ventaja sobre Subversion?
Si me dices que sí, quizá me anime a leerme alguno de esos tutoriales! O almenos, saber que estan aquí para cuando los necesite.
Saludos
junio 17th, 2011 at 13:49
Buenas Newlog,
en esto de cual es mejor en el mundo de la tecnología es muy relativo y todo depende de las necesidades y gustos de cada uno.
La principal diferencia que encuentras entre ambos, es que Git es distribuido, es decir, cuando haces commits y updates los haces en tu repositorio local. La ventaja de esto es que puedes trabajar offline y todavía poder hacer uso de tu repositorio y todas las ventajas que éste ofrece. Histórico, volver a alguna versión anterior, crear una rama (branch), etc. Y cuando tengas el código listo para ser compartido es cuando haces el commit (push) al servidor o actualizas (pull) lo que los demás hayan subido. Para estás operaciones sí necesitas conexión con el servidor evidentemente.
Otra de las grandes ventajas de Git, no sólo sobre Subversion, es la rapidez. Git es muy muy rápido.
El principal “problema” de Git es que es relativamente nuevo y por lo tanto las herramientas y plugins no están tan pulidas. Aunque el nuevo eclipse que, si no me equivoco sale la semana que viene, traerá por defecto eGit, un plugin para Git.
Como dije esto es cuestión de gusto y necesidades… oh y obligaciones. Yo en el curro estoy obligado a usar Subversion, pero en casa uso Git.
Un saludo
junio 17th, 2011 at 17:59
Gracias por la info! me es de mucha utilidad. Tambien viene un plugin para integrar git a NetBeans, lo prebe en la version 7.0.
saludos.
junio 17th, 2011 at 18:10
Hola maxxx,
gracias a ti por el comentario. Sobre NetBeans no sé, no lo uso. Ni siquiera he probado a usar Git desde Eclipse todavía. Ahora mismo lo que uso para interactuar con Git es la línea de comandos.
Un saludo
junio 17th, 2011 at 21:09
Genial que lo vayan a incorporar de serie en Eclipse… Oh Eclipse, qué grande eres
diciembre 28th, 2011 at 16:56
[...] Enlace a un post con más tuturiales de GIT [...]
febrero 23rd, 2012 at 15:55
[...] http://www.cyberhades.com/2011/06/17/10-tutoriales-sobre-git-para-principiantes/ [...]
abril 20th, 2012 at 12:38
[...] 10 tutoriales sobre Git para principiantes http://www.cyberhades.com/2011/06/17/10-tutoriales-sobre-git-para-principiantes/ [...]